Fife Council bins: what goes in each bin
Fife Council uses a four-bin system for household waste and recycling. Each bin is collected on a different part of the Fife bin rota and your Fife Direct bin calendar shows exactly which bin is due on each collection day.
- Grey bin (general waste): Non-recyclable household rubbish. Collected fortnightly. Do not put recycling or food waste in your grey bin. Part of Fife council rubbish collection and Fife council waste collection.
- Green bin (recycling): Paper, card, plastic bottles, tins and cans. Fife Council recycling bins are collected fortnightly on alternating weeks to the grey bin. Flatten cardboard before placing in the green bin. Part of Fife bin recycling collection.
- Brown bin (garden waste): Grass cuttings, leaves, hedge trimmings and garden prunings. Part of Fife Council garden waste uplift. Seasonal service: check your Fife bin calendar for collection dates.
- Blue bin (glass): Glass bottles and jars only. Part of Fife recycling bins collection. Check your Fife Direct bin calendar for glass collection dates in your area.

How to report a missed bin collection in Fife
Before you report: Fife Council crews work until 4:30pm. Do not report a missed bin collection in Fife before 4:30pm on your collection day. Your bin must have been at the boundary of your property by 7am with the lid closed and only the correct waste inside. If you forgot to put your bin out, Fife Council will not return. Wait for your next Fife bin collection date.
- Check your bin was presented correctly. Your grey, green, brown or blue bin must be at the boundary of your property by 7am, lid closed, correct waste inside. If it was not out on time or was overfull, Fife Council is not obliged to collect it.
- Wait until after 4:30pm on collection day. Fife council bin collection crews can work until 4:30pm. Do not report before this time as your bin may still be collected.
- Check the Fife Council disruptions page. Fife Council publishes notices about areas affected by disruption. Check fife.gov.uk before submitting a missed bin report for Fife.
- Submit your missed bin collection report. Go to https://fife.portal.uk.empro.verintcloudservices.com/site/fife/request/bin_calendar and report the missed bin. You must report within 4 days of your scheduled Fife bin collection date.
- Leave your bin out at the boundary. Keep it accessible at the edge of your property. Fife Council aims to return within 2 working days in towns and 3 working days in rural areas of Fife.
Fife Council refuse uplift and special collections
Fife Council refuse uplift is available for bulky items that cannot go in your grey bin. The Fife council rubbish uplift service covers large furniture, white goods and other household items too big for the standard bin. Fife council waste uplift and Fife council garden waste uplift requests can both be made at fife.gov.uk. A charge may apply for some Fife council uplift services.
Commercial waste collection Fife is a separate service from household bin collection. For Fife council commercial waste, contact Fife Council directly through the business waste pages on fife.gov.uk.
